Ticket: Evacuation-chair store, Tower C mezzanine. The quarterly inspection of the evacuation chairs is scheduled for Thursday morning; reception staff should admit the Fennwick Safety technician and record the visit in the log. The store cupboard must be relocked immediately after the inspection, and any damaged straps reported on this ticket. The cupboard opens with the code below.

badge for hahog-kajop: bdg-OOCJJ-0

Handover Note — Retirement of the Brightmoor Kettle Line

Hi Davina — passing this over as I rotate off. The Brightmoor line winds down end of Q3; remaining inventory sells through Fennick's outlet channel at cleared margins. Finance should book the tooling write-down this quarter, not next, per Aldo's advice. Warranty reserves stay open eighteen months. Everything else is in the shared tracker. One last item sits just below for your eyes.

board note of tagug-hahag: Praionax Logistics is in early talks to buy Julaxek Group for about $36.3 million. The Julmir launch date is March 1, and nothing goes to the press before then.

Heads up: we're moving off the old Tollbridge badge readers this Friday, so expect a few confused faces at the Marnick Labs front desk. Old badges will beep but won't open anything after noon. New badges arrive in labelled envelopes at reception. Until everyone's swapped over, let staff through the side gate with the following temporary code.

door code, hahag-tagef: bdg-OAWSKZ-89993088

Handing off the Parcelwing webhook before I'm out. Retries are capped at five with exponential backoff; dedupe is keyed on the carrier event hash. Known gap: we drop events older than 48h silently — there's a TODO to emit a metric. Tests live in the webhook-sim suite; run them before merging anything touching the signature check. Staging secrets rotate Fridays. Everything else, including the payload spec and replay tooling, is on the internal page below.

runbook for yahop-hawif: https://confluence.zemvarlabs.internal/pages/pages/browse/c89f8afc

- Door sensor recall: all Westgate Annex sensors at Branmoor Works are being swapped by Kelvora Systems this week. Contractors must not rely on auto-release doors; use manual push bars only. Sign the recall acknowledgement at the trades desk before starting work. Escort rules apply in corridors B and C. Use the temporary pass below at the east turnstile.

badge for tajeg-kagap: bdg-EWZTJN-83588199